7 Docker security vulnerabilities and threats
Blog post from Sysdig
Docker security is a critical topic as the technology evolves from early adoption to a more mature ecosystem. Docker containers offer various security features by default, such as minimalism, task specificity, isolation, and reproducibility, which collectively reduce the attack surface. However, vulnerabilities persist in several areas, including host and kernel security, container breakouts, image authenticity, and resource abuse. Best practices for mitigating these risks include securing the Docker host and configuration, using user namespaces, verifying image authenticity through signatures, setting resource limits, and regularly updating images to incorporate security patches. Additionally, managing credentials securely and implementing runtime security monitoring, such as with Sysdig Falco, are essential to prevent and detect potential security breaches. While Docker security tools and best practices can significantly enhance protection, staying informed about the latest security developments is crucial for maintaining a secure Docker environment.